柯林斯词典
- VERB 嬉戏;嬉闹
When people or animalsfrolic, they play or move in a lively, happy way.- Tourists sunbathe and frolic in the ocean.
游客晒着日光浴在海水里嬉戏。 - ...lambs frolicking in the fields.
在田野里嬉闹的小羊 - Frolicis also a noun.
- Their relationship is never short on fun and frolic.
他们在一起少不了欢乐和嬉戏。
